Перейти к публикации

°• Alliance: Май - 2018

Вышел 27.05.2018

Данное обновление включает в себя исправление критических ошибок.

Ключевые изменения

°• Mega Survival:

  • Добавлена библиотека:
    • Это место где новые игроки смогут найти как бесплатные постройки, так и платные.
    • Каждый может выкладывать свои шаблоны построек. 
    • После добавления в библиотеку вы можете изменить:
      • имя
      • категорию
      • тип
      • цену (если выбрали тип платная)
      • пересохранить
      • удалить.
    • Администраторы так же могут изменить описание постройки если:
      • Название постройки нарушает правила
      • Контент является спамом, 
      • Постройка не соответствует выбранной автором категории
    • Постройки разбиты по категориям:
      • Мои, это добавленные вами постройки.
      • Стартовые [только бесплатные, какие нибудь простенькие одиночные домики чтобы новые игроки могли без препятствий забрать их себе и начать с ними экспериментировать, брать в пример]
      • Башни
      • Виллы
      • Арт
      • Хлам (в эту категорию попадают постройки которые не соответствуют требованиям качества либо созданы только для фарма)
    • Листая постройки в меню вы можете загрузить превью и увидеть как будет выглядеть постройка в натуральную величину. 
    • При покупке платных построек автор чью постройку купили получает поинты.
    • Каждая постройка перед тем как отображатся в доступных всем категориях должна быть одобрена:
      • Если вы админ или из списка исключений ваша постройка пройдет одобрение сразу, если же нет, вам напишет [FS] Ваша постройка ожидает одобрения администрацией сервера!
      • Администраторам сервера видно категорию "Не проверенные", где отображаются все ожидающие проверки постройки.
      • Если вы загрузили постройку и ваша постройка одобрена сразу вам открывается описание вашей постройки из категории в которую вы загрузили, если же она ожидает одобрения то открывается описание постройки из категории "Мои".
    • Подробности по проекту библиотеки по ссылке
    • Отзывы
      • Отзывы можно написать к каждой постройке
      • Вы можете: удалить свой отзыв, изменить описание
      • Комментарий к отзыву постройки должен быть от 2 до 69 символов, разрешены цифры, пробелы, знаки препинания, буквы латиницы и кириллицы.
      • В отзыв входит:
        • Оценка ровности
        • Оценка креативности
        • Оценка уникальности
        • Комментарий
  • В связи с добавлением библиотеки кол-во слотов и шаблонов расширено до 20.
  • В меню стройки добавлен пункт "Как строить?" в котором можно почитать инструкции по стройке прямо из игры.
  • Функция выставить эффекты теперь работает и для групповых операций над предметами
  • Добавлены пропы из Garrys Mod, ищите в наборах:
    • Новые наборы:
      • Base_props: базовые стандартизированные стены, перекрытия, лестница, у почти всех предметов 12 скинов с разными материалами, от кирпича, бетона до дерева
      • Wooden_Base_props: базовые стандартизированные деревянные пропы, сгодится для постройки амбаров
      • Genesys - футуристичные прдеметы
      • Спорт
    • В набор растения добавлены новые живые изгороди, а так же в раздел прочая растительность добавлены заросли
    • В мосты добавлен большой деревянный мост
    • В раздел гостиницы добавлены: шторы, акула, новый вариант батареи отопления
  • Добавлена функция замена модели, ищите в меню контроля "Действия с заменой модели", позволяет перебирать модели у стандартизированных предметов из новых наборов.
  • Анимация idle для флага (развивается на ветру) и акулы (реалистично плавает на  месте) теперь включается сразу после спавна этих предметов, а так же после загрузки.

 

 

Все игровые серверы:

  • Из-за библиотеки переписан с нуля модуль базы данных магазина:
    • По причине того что ввиду старого исполнения если кто-то купил постройку, а автор не на сервере, а к примеру на соседнем сервере альянса, то изменения баланса кошелька никак затронут сервер на котором играет автор постройки, а когда он выйдет то и вовсе перезапишутся тем что было в текущей сессии. 
    • Теперь все будет не так, при любой операции происходит обновление данных в базе по принципу points = points <знак операции> <цена>, ну к примеру покупка: points = points - <цена>, т.д. при покупках и получении денег плагин не передает в базу данных сумму денег на кошельке, он передает базе данных знак операции и сумму денег участвующую в операции, тем самым по ошибке он не выставит ноль, раньше эту проблему пресекало много проверок теперь это вообще не нужно.
  • Обновлена система предупреждений:
  • Предупреждения отображаются в порядке от от новых к старым
  • Исправлены артефакты с отображением названия сервера со значками вопроса
  • Стиль рендера отображения предупреждений переписан, теперь нет цифр в названиях пунктов, текст предупреждения отделен от основной группы параметров. Читабельность улучшилась.
  • У некоторых админов нельзя было зайти в профиль, кнопка показать профиль неактивна
  • Название кнопки "Показать профиль" надо сокращено  до "Профиль"
  • Введено ограничение на вводимую вручную причину, нужно сделать правило как у библиотеки на комментарии: Предупреждение должно быть от 2 до 69 символов, разрешены цифры, пробелы, знаки препинания, буквы латиницы и кириллицы.

Форум:

Дополнительная информация

Благодарности @Marysan и @Clarus  за помощь в тестировании библиотеки.



×
×
  • Создать...